What Kind of Damages Are Available to Accident Victims?

When you're harmed by a defective product, you may be entitled to different types of damages. Damages are monetary awards meant to compensate you for your losses. They include:

Economic Damages

These cover financial losses with clear dollar amounts:

  • Medical bills: Costs for emergency room visits, surgeries, hospital stays, medications, physical therapy, and future medical care.
  • Lost wages: Income you've lost due to your inability to work during recovery.
  • Loss of earning capacity: If your injury affects your ability to earn in the future.
  • Property damage: Compensation for damaged personal property.

These expenses can add up quickly and place a significant financial burden on you and your family. Economic damages aim to relieve this stress by covering out-of-pocket costs.

Non-Economic Damages

These compensate for losses that may not have a clear price tag, such as:

  • Pain and suffering: Physical pain, discomfort, and limitations caused by the injury.
  • Emotional distress: Anxiety, depression, post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), and other psychological impacts.
  • Loss of enjoyment of life: Inability to participate in activities and hobbies you once enjoyed.
  • Disfigurement and scarring: Compensation for permanent physical changes.
  • Loss of consortium: Impact on relationships with spouses or family members.

Non-economic damages acknowledge the personal and emotional toll the accident has taken on you. While harder to quantify, they are essential for making you whole again.

Punitive Damages

In cases where the defendant's actions were especially reckless, malicious, or fraudulent, the court may award punitive damages. These are intended to punish the wrongdoer and deter similar conduct in the future.

Can I Recover Compensation If I’m Being Blamed For a Product Liability Accident in Texas?

Yes, you may still recover compensation even if you're partially blamed. Texas follows a modified comparative fault rule, specifically the 51% Bar Rule. This means that if you're found to be less than 51% responsible for the accident, you can recover damages. However, your compensation will be reduced by your percentage of fault. If you're 51% or more responsible, you cannot recover any compensation.

For example, if you're found 30% at fault for misusing a product and your total damages are $100,000, you would receive $70,000. Manufacturers may try to blame the victim to avoid liability, so it's crucial to have an experienced attorney who can challenge these claims and work to minimize your assigned fault.

What Causes Most Product Liability Accidents in Dallas, Texas?

Understanding the common causes of product liability accidents helps us build a stronger case. In Dallas, Texas, these accidents often result from:

  • Design defects: Flaws in the product's design make it inherently unsafe before it's even manufactured.
  • Manufacturing errors: Mistakes during the production process, such as using substandard materials or poor workmanship.
  • Failure to warn: Lack of proper instructions or warnings about potential risks associated with using the product.
  • Marketing defects: Mislabeling or false advertising that leads consumers to misuse the product.

In Texas, industries like manufacturing, oil and gas, and construction are prevalent. Defective machinery, tools, or safety equipment in these industries can lead to severe workplace accidents. Other common defective products include:

  • Automotive parts: Faulty brakes, airbags, or tires can cause car accidents.
  • Medical devices and drugs: Defective implants or medications can harm patients.
  • Household appliances: Malfunctioning appliances can cause fires or injuries.
  • Children's toys: Toys with small parts or toxic materials can be dangerous.

How Long Do I Have to File a Lawsuit After a Product Liability Accident in Texas?

In Texas, the statute of limitations for product liability cases is generally two years from the date of the injury. This means you have two years to file a lawsuit against the responsible parties. Failing to file within the statute of limitations can result in losing your right to seek compensation. It's essential to consult with an attorney promptly to protect your legal rights.
